gratuitous image

Computer Science 201
Analysis of Algorithms
cmps201 (14567)

Important:
Do Not run lpr at school on a pdf file or on a ps.gz file. Use the ps file.

CE students must demonstrate that they have satisfied the data structures preparation requirement (e.g., CMPS 101) or they will be deleted from the class. This policy is established at the request of the CE Department.
You must have your ``data structures requirement'' signed off and bring a xeroxed copy of this paper to hand in at class. See your adviser or the graduate staff person, Carol Mullane, or Prof. Schlag if you don't know what this means.

All students will demonstrate their preparation by taking a review examination on CMPS 101 material. This take-home exam will be given out in the first class meeting (Sep. 22). It is due Tuesday Sep. 27, 2:00PM. It will be graded. It must be your own work--no consultation with anyone except the Instructor. Any clarifications will be posted on the class newsgroup.

No permission codes will be issued until after the review exam is graded. Attend class. Attendance will be taken in the first several classes.

Fall 2005 Class Handouts
Handouts and other files. The syllabus is ho01.ps or ho01.pdf


Fall 2005 Class Project
Shared files for 201 projects, if there are any projects.


Key Dates, A.Y. 2005-06.
Registrar web page.


SOE Class Search.
Simplified access to Registrar web page.


Lecture times:
TTh 2:00-3:45, Engr. II, Room 194.

Instructor:
Prof. Allen Van Gelder (avg @ cse.ucsc.edu)
Phone: (831) 459-4611 (Lab 459-4160)
Office: 355 Engineering II (Lab 386)
Office Hours: Tue., Thurs. 4-5, plus drop-in or appt.

Teaching Assistant:
Jonathan Panttaja (jpanttaj @ cse.ucsc.edu)
Office: 395 E2
Phone: 831-459-4864
Office Hours: (395 E2)
  • Tuesday: 10-2
  • Wednesday: 12-3 PM
  • And by Appointment.
Review and Help Sessions: xxx xxx PM at 386 Lab(E2) for Midterm

Primary Textbook:
Computer Algorithms, 3rd Edition
by Sara Baase and Allen Van Gelder

Students should already be familiar with most of Chs. 1-8.
Lectures will cover advanced topics in chs. 1-8 and parts of chs. 9, 10, and 13.
A few topics in chs. 11, 12, and 14 might be covered.
A few topics not in the text might be covered by handouts.

Please click here to see Supplements
or visit Prof. Baase's web site: http://www-rohan.sdsu.edu/faculty/baase
and use the Back button on your browser if you want to return to this page.

Other Texts (for reference, no assignments):
Introduction to Computer Algorithms, 2nd Ed.
by Cormen, Leiserson, Rivest, and Stein (2001)

Design and Analysis of Computer Algorithms
by Aho, Hopcroft, and Ullman (1979)

C: An Advanced Introduction, ANSI C Edition
by Narain Gehani



Questions regarding about page content should be directed to
webmaster@cse.ucsc.edu
Last modified Tuesday, 01-Nov-2005 07:38:33 PST.